What Is the Online Adult Amended Matric Qualification?
This qualification is also called the Amended Senior Certificate (ASC). It is designed for adults aged 21 and older who want a second chance at completing Matric. It carries the same value as the traditional Matric certificate that learners earn at school, but it has been shaped to suit the needs of adults who may already have work or family responsibilities.
You can use it to:
- Finish matric if you never completed it.
- Improve your results from a previous attempt.
- Gain access to more study and work opportunities.
Who Can Apply?
The Online Adult Amended Matric Qualification is open to adults who are:
- At least 21 years old.
- Without a Matric certificate.
- Hoping to improve their old Matric results.
- Looking to qualify for further study.
- Interested in improving career options.
This makes it a flexible solution for people who could not complete school but still want the benefits of Matric.

Subjects You Can Choose
To pass the Amended Senior Certificate, you must take at least six subjects. These include:
- Two languages (one Home Language and one First Additional Language).
- Mathematics or Mathematical Literacy.
- At least three more electives.
Some elective subjects you can choose are:
- History
- Geography
- Business Studies
- Economics
- Life Sciences
- Physical Sciences
Your subject choices will depend on the type of career or further study you want to pursue. For example, if you want to study science later, you might choose Life Sciences and Physical Sciences. If you are interested in business, you may prefer Business Studies and Economics.

How to Apply
The process of applying is simple and easy to follow:
- Choose a College – Decide whether to study through Matric College, Skills Academy, or Bellview Institute.
- Complete Your Application – Submit your personal details and any past school results.
- Select Your Subjects – Choose six subjects that suit your plans.
- Start Preparing – Work through your learning guides and past papers.
- Write Your Exams – The Department of Basic Education sets the exams, which you will write at an approved centre.
When applying, it helps to think about your long-term goals so you can select the right subjects for your career path.
